Jean Kaiserlian ( DeYoung), age 91, passed away Friday, April 2, 2021. Jean is survived by her husband of 69 years, Charles Kaiserlian; children, Bruce (Debbie) Kaiserlian, Craig (Vicki) Kaiserlian, Raette Kaiserlian, Daniel Kaiserlian, Sheri (David) Cochrum; 9 grandchildren; 8 great grandchildren; sister-in-law, Kay DeYoung; first cousin and best friend, Nancy Haverkamp.
Jean had a passion for golf, bowling, and baking. She enjoyed camping in the Upper Peninsula with “Chuck” and most of all, spending time with her grandchildren and great grandchildren. Jean was an avid reader and would enjoy doing crossword puzzles. She will be greatly missed by her family and the family dog, Missy. Per Jean’s wishes, cremation has taken place and a memorial service will be held at a later date.
